About
Fair Trade Alliance Kerala (FTAK) is a farmer organisation that was founded in 2005 in Kerala, South India; it is the first coffee cooperative to be fair trade certified from India. Today, more than 6’000 farmers are members of the organisation. Amongst them, around 1’800 small coffee producers are all located in the Wayanad district of Kerala, in the Western Ghats hills, which is a world heritage site. The farmers also reside within the Nilgiri Biosphere, a world biodiversity hotspot. Coffee, mainly Robusta, is produced between 700-1000 meter above see level. Elements Homestead Products Ltd. is the exporting partner of FTAK.
